The Numerical Simulation on Filling Length of Foam Metal in Heat Pipe Lithium Bromide-watergenerator Driven by Waste Heat
The 6 groups of heat pipe generators are involved,and each of them have the same of pipe diameter and length.But their filling lengths of metal foam filled in pipes are different.Their performance are simulated by FLUENT.So arethe curves and values of steam volume fraction and temperature at the pipe outlet.Then the relationship between filling length and performance is obtained by Origin.Therefor the the optimum filling length is determined by golden section method in MATLAB,and the result-shows that the heat transfer enhancement effect is best when the filling length of the copper foam is 344mm.It provides an impor-tant reference value and theoretical basis for the optimization design of heat pipe generator based on metal foam.
